    2nd floor sink drain slow... all others fine
    Hi all,

    So my wife and I bought this house several months ago. Initially the 2nd floor tub and sink drained slowly. I drainoed the and plunged the tub - problem solved, but the sink is stubborn. I've used a lot of draino and tried to plunge and snake it, sometimes it will help a little for a day or so. It takes about 5 seconds for the water to back up but the trap is clear.

    I suspect that the problem is that the length of the pipe on both sides of the trap are too long resulting in backup of water - but I really have no idea if this accurate, it's just a hunch.

    I would really appreciate any advice or suggestions.

    Seth

    Hi Seth,

    " It takes about 5 seconds for the water to back up but the trap is clear."
    You have a blockage in the lateral drain line, (the horizontal line inside the wall) and it will have to be snaked out.
    Remove the "J" bend from the trap and send a snake up the piece coming out of the wall. You will hit a elbo about 6 inches in but crank and work your way around it. Put out about 6 foot more and pull it out. Reassemble the trap and flush out the line with hot water. Good luck, Tom
